Finance Review Summary — Q2

Quick one, team: switching carriers from Pellway Transit to Orrick Haulage trims freight spend by an estimated 6% annually. One-off transition costs land in Q3, around 140K. Accruals need adjusting before close. Cash impact is manageable, but watch the Thurnby depot invoices. Strategic context is covered in the note below.

board note of yahig-yahif: Silmirox Works plans to raise the Aldius list price by 18.5 percent in January. The steering committee signed off on a budget of $141.9 million for Project Tamix. The renewal with Eliysek Logistics closes at $114.1 million a year, 18.9 percent below the last contract. Project Gordor slips by a full year because of the supplier delay.

// Greenhouse controller client for the Ferngate sensor hub.
// Humidity probes in bays 3-7 drift roughly 2% per week, so we
// pull calibration offsets from the Verdalink internal service on
// every boot and hourly thereafter. Do not cache offsets longer
// than an hour; stale corrections overcompensate and the misting
// loop oscillates. If Verdalink is unreachable, fall back to last
// known offsets and log a warning. The client authenticates with
// the service key that follows.

API key for yagag-fawif: zpat4_Gful

Subject: Key rotation — Wrenkit component library

Hey reviewer,

Quick heads-up: we're rotating the publish key for Wrenkit as part of the v4 versioning cleanup. Semver tags are now enforced at publish time, so the old key stops working Friday. Nothing changes in your review flow, but CI configs referencing the registry need updating. The new key for the internal registry is below.

gateway credential: kto7_yV41IWH

**Ticket: Pool settings drifted on Tarnwick billing DB**

The connection pool config on the Tarnwick billing service no longer matches the repo. Max pool size and idle timeout were raised during an incident in March and never reverted, which is now starving neighboring services of connections. For future maintainers: reconcile against the committed baseline. The values currently deployed are as follows.

service settings:
ralael:
  pin: 7453
  tenant: zorath
  seal: seal_087806e4
  metrics_host: metrics.ralael.paliqworks.example
  standby_team: fraath
  escalation: praok-istiel
  nonce: 10e083